Instruction at may club is free. We have both a "beginners night" (Tuesday night), a beginners morning (Sunday morning), and guys who arrange to get together at all sorts of times to do training. It seems to work farily well.
My club does not have a "club trainer", but some of us have trainers that get used once in a while for such things.
I totally understand how a student might want to pay $20 or so to have an instructors total attention. We try to do a "team approach" to things at our club. Last Tuesday, I was flying, while a couple of other guys from the club were doing pre-flight, groundschool, repairs and adjustments. This keeps the instructor pilots flying with students while other guys can work out engine problems or whatever else might take away stick time.
